Chapter 834: Chapter 834 - Taming the Fifth Year - Mathematics of Power - 2

In a perfect theoretical example Selphira sometimes used to illustrate her points in her private classes for Liora, she’d use a hypothetical tamer who achieved 100% general increases through equal bonuses in every aspect of himself...

It seemed to be simply a human "twice as strong" when described casually.

Double strength, double speed, double endurance. It sounded understandable, within a frame of reference that ordinary people could process. Just twice as good as a normal person, surely that meant they could handle two normal people, right?

They’d end up tied in a battle against 2 humans, the fast logic went. Two against one with double strength equals even odds.

But that couldn’t be more false as a characterization of what those multipliers really meant in practice.

A tamer with 100% increases wasn’t "twice as strong" in the way people imagined. They were exponentially more capable in ways that defied simple arithmetic. 𝓯𝓻𝒆𝙚𝒘𝓮𝙗𝓷𝒐𝓿𝙚𝒍.𝙘𝓸𝙢

Considering strength alone. If a normal human could lift 100 kg, the enhanced tamer could lift 200 kg with the same ease. That much was straightforward.

But now consider what that meant for leverage, for momentum, for kinetic energy. The force of a punch didn’t just double, it increased by far more because force equals mass times acceleration, and both components had also increased. A punch that was 2× stronger traveling at 2× speed didn’t deliver 2× damage. It delivered 4× damage at minimum, potentially more depending on how well the energy transferred thanks to the new density the extra Defense in the skin and bones is providing.

Then add in doubled speed affecting reaction time, doubled endurance meaning they could maintain peak performance twice as easier, but still weight almost the same while opponents tired faster, doubled toughness meaning attacks that would injure them only bruised or bounced. Each factor multiplying against the others.

The enhanced tamer wouldn’t tie against 2 normal humans.

They’d defeat 5. Maybe 8. Possibly more if the normal humans lacked very good coordination.

Even in a scenario where you had a highly trained human who was perfectly cloned, creating two identical individuals in every aspect, and one of those clones received only 10% more in reaction speed, physical strength, and damage resistance, that improved clone would almost always win in direct confrontation against its twin.

In the end it wouldn’t be a close competition or a victory that depended on luck or tactics.

It would be consistent domination because each exchange would favor the improved clone by margins that accumulated.

The improved clone would hit 10% harder, meaning each strike would cause more damage. Small difference on paper, devastating in practice. It would move 10% faster, meaning it would connect more strikes while dodging more.

The speed differential meant better positioning, superior timing, the ability to dictate the pace of engagement. It would resist 10% more damage, meaning the hits it received would be less effective..

It was an advantage in every aspect of combat that compounded with each passing second of the fight.

The advantage would snowball.
